Gravity & Light

‘Bandaged Earth’ - Eveline Kotai

Ashes of colourful birds spread

Scattered, undimmed in an

Alabaster landscape

Cratered like the moon.

Unnatural lines of symmetry

Divide with fruitless precision

Digestible lumps of sand

Or dirt, or spoil. Take your pick.

 

Since long before memory

When silence and stillness gave

This rainbow land privilege

Only gravity is left holding the light.

 

Not buried enough,

Not deep enough.
